Gum disease can sneak up on you. The symptoms are often hard to spot in the early stages. If you’ve noticed bleeding when you brush or floss, swollen or inflamed gum tissue, or loose teeth, you’ll want to visit us for treatment right away. When you come in for an appointment, we’ll do a thorough exam and get X-rays of your mouth to understand the extent of the infection.

Depending on the state of your gums, Dr. Ruby may recommend:

  • Scaling and Root Planing – This deep cleaning procedure will remove the tartar in and around your gumline (scaling). Then your dentist will smooth out your tooth roots (root planing) to avoid reoccurring infections. We will numb your gums with local anesthesia for a comfortable procedure.
  • PerioProtect™ – These customized trays deliver disease-fighting medication to your gumline. It’s typically done alongside a deep cleaning or for mild cases of gum disease.
  • Laser Treatment – We’ll use a safe and gentle laser for the advanced stages of gum disease. It eliminates the infected gum tissue and encourages the growth of new tissue. You won’t feel a thing and can expect a quick healing process after treatment.

After your gum health has been restored, we’ll recommend follow-up treatments. Since gum disease can’t be cured entirely, it’s essential to stay on top of the infection with regular cleanings.
